8848 Momo House - Forest Lake | Nepalese Takeaway in Forest Lake | Order Food Online

8848 Momo House - Forest Lake is your go-to for authentic Nepalese takeaway in Forest Lake. Order online and enjoy delicious food delivered straight to your door.

8848 Momo House - Forest Lake